
What are other controversies related to Samay Raina’s show?
Samay Raina’s reality TV show, “India’s Got Latent,” has been in the news for all the wrong reasons. The show, which aims to bring out the hidden talents of contestants, has been marred by several controversies that have left viewers shocked and appalled. The latest controversy surrounding the show is Ranveer Allahbadia’s comment about watching parents having sex, which has sparked outrage and calls for apologizing.
However, this is not the first time the show has faced criticism. Earlier, a female contestant on the show was criticized for mocking Deepika Padukone’s battle with depression. The contestant’s insensitive remarks were widely condemned, and the show was forced to address the issue.
Another controversy that made headlines was when a contestant made a derogatory remark about the people of Arunachal Pradesh, stating that they eat dogs. The remark led to an FIR being filed against the contestant, and the show was forced to take action.
In another episode of the show, Uorfi Javed reportedly exited the show after a contestant made a derogatory remark about her. The remark was widely condemned, and Uorfi Javed took to social media to express her disappointment and disgust.
These are just a few examples of the many controversies that have plagued “India’s Got Latent.” The show, which was supposed to be a celebration of talent, has instead become a platform for contestants to make offensive and hurtful remarks.
